About SNDL Inc.

SNDL Inc., also known as Sundial Growers Inc. and founded in 2006 with its headquarters located in Calgary, is an award-winning Canadian company engaged in the production, distribution and sale of cannabis products as well as wine, beer and spirit retail sales. Operating across four segments - Liquor Retail, Cannabis Retail, Cannabis Operations and Investments -, cultivating, distributing and selling adult use and medical grade cannabis under Top Leaf Sundial Cannabis Palmetto Grasslands Brands while producing and distributing inhalable products such as flower pre-rolls Grasslands brands.
